ARALDITE® CW 5817 Resin with ARADUR® HY 1235 Hardener and ACCELERATOR DY 062 is a cycloaliphatic, prefilled, heat curing, three component epoxy casting resin system recommended for outdoor applications in the medium voltage and heavy power electrical industry. It offers high thermal shock resistance combined with high glass transition temperature.

ARALDITE® CW 5957 / ARADUR® HW 5958 are electrical insulation materials. This prefilled, liquid, hot-curing, cycloaliphatic epoxy resin system has hydrophobic properties and is suitable for outdoor applications in severe climatic conditions.

ARALDITE® CY 5622 / ARADUR® HY 1235-1 HARDENER / ACCELERATOR DY 062 / Filler Silica Flour (Silanized) is an epoxy system with hydrophobicity transfer and recovery for outdoor applications. It is a cycloaliphatic epoxy system that, when mixed with DY 062 accelerator and silica flour, produces a liquid, hot-curing electrical insulation material. It is designed for use in outdoor medium and high voltage applications that must perform under humid and severe climatic conditions, such as apparatus components, pin/post insulators, bushings, instrument transformers, and sensors.

ARALDITE® CY 9729 / ARADUR® HT 907 / ACCELERATOR DY 9741 is a low viscosity, unfilled, casting system exhibiting superior mechanical and electrical properties to meet the most demanding indoor and outdoor applications. This system can be processed by automatic pressure gelation (APG), pressure gelation (PG), or conventional casting.
